Samarkand in Uzbekistan has been at the crossroads of world cultures for more than 2.5 millennia and is one of the most important sites on the Silk Routes traversing Central Asia. Silk Road Samarkand is a multifunctional tourist complex designed to become a modern attraction not only for Samarkand but also for Central Asia. The complex will combine cultural, gastro, medical and business tourism facilities. More than 200 hectares will include a congress hall, an expo centre, eight hotels (of different categories), Eternal City, branded outlet stores, an eco-village, restaurants and cafes and much more.


* Visitors travelling from Thailand are required to undergo a 10-day quarantine upon entering Uzbekistan (Source: uzbekistan.travel)

Incredible India

The best time to observe tigers at Ranthambore National Park in Rajasthan is until May 31. Aman-i-Khas offers daily safaris: after sunrise and in the late afternoon, the best times to spot wildlife. The park is home to crocodiles, leopards, jackals, sambar deer and some 300 species of birds, but it is the Bengal tiger for which it is best known. Spot tigers in the wild and experience Rajasthani culture from a luxurious wilderness camp with a full-board, three-to-five-night stay.
